Last summer, when I received Blue Apron meals more often than now, I made a chicken ramen dish from Blue Apron called "Chicken Hiyashi Chuka with Fresh Ramen Noodles & Summer Vegetables". It was unbelievably fresh and delicious. I made it while my mom was visiting us in DC and I think we had it for lunch one day. The dish had some boiled/shredded/marinated chicken breast, corn fresh off the cob, pickled cucumbers, fresh sliced tomatoes, arugula, scallions, ramen noodles, and a delicious sweet soy sauce. I tried searching for the recipe on Blue Apron and found it!  Here's what it looked like before (photo cred blue apron). I sadly didn't blog about it last year, but lately it's all I've been thinking about. Needless to say, I made my own little rendition tonight for dinner with steak instead, a few less veggies, and a different Asian noodle.
